Abstract
Previous reports suggest that peptides containing an amino acid sequence similar to that of ACTH–(4–10) increased Na excretion in the rat. Y2MSH contains such a sequence. An in vivo rat bioassay for natriuretic factors was employed to demonstrate the natriuretic action of Y2MSH. A significant natriuretic effect was observed, with a peak response 30–50 min following the bolus injections of 0.64, 6.4 or 64 pmol, but not with smaller or larger amounts of Y2MSH.
